ScholarRx Ecosystem, Rx360+, Includes:
Rx Bricks – 900+ interactive modules for foundational and clinical sciences
Assessment Suite – 5,000+ board-style questions with AI-assisted authoring
TAI (Teaching with Artificial Intelligence) – Faculty AI assistant that saves hours each week
Rx Brick Exchange – Global collaboration hub for sharing curricular innovations
NEW! OMM Bricks – Purpose-built for osteopathic medical education
NEW! Clinical Bricks – Teaching diagnostic reasoning through patient presentations
